Betty Brinn Children's Museum

Betty Brinn Children's Museum Milwaukee’s hands-on children’s museum, where kids can explore their world through play. It opened in 1995.

The Betty Brinn Children's Museum provides interactive exhibits and educational resources that promote the healthy development of children. The Museum experience encourages hands-on learning and the development of fundamental skills, self-esteem, and the ability to work with others. Caregivers use the Museum as a resource that provides information on early childhood brain development, learning sty

les, and effective parenting skills. The Museum maintains a strong commitment to providing access to all children and families in the community, including low-income and special needs families. The Betty Brinn Children's Museum is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ization.
